公司网络dns错误怎么办,dns错误怎么解决,dns服务器设置

公司网络 DNS 错误怎么办

解决公司网络 DNS 错误的核心方案是:优先执行本地缓存清除与 DNS 服务器切换,若无效则排查网关配置与防火墙策略,最终通过专业工具进行深度诊断。 面对办公网络中断,绝大多数情况并非硬件故障,而是域名解析服务出现了异常,企业 IT 人员应迅速按照“快速恢复 – 深度排查 – 预防机制”的三步走策略处理,将业务中断时间压缩至最低。

紧急恢复:快速定位与临时修复

当员工反馈无法访问网页或内部系统时,首要任务是确认故障范围并尝试即时恢复。

  1. 确认故障现象:区分是全员断网还是单台设备故障,若仅个别电脑出现”DNS 服务器无响应”,通常指向该设备配置问题;若全公司无法解析域名,则大概率是核心 DNS 服务或运营商链路故障。
  2. 清除本地 DNS 缓存:这是最快速且有效的第一步。
    • 在 Windows 系统中,打开命令提示符(管理员模式),输入 ipconfig /flushdns 并回车。
    • 在 macOS 系统中,打开终端,输入 sudo dscacheutil -flushcache; sudo killall -HUP mDNSResponder
    • 此操作能强制系统丢弃过期的解析记录,解决因缓存污染导致的解析失败。
  3. 切换公共 DNS 服务器:若公司内网 DNS 响应超时,立即将网络适配器中的 DNS 地址手动修改为高可用的公共 DNS。
    • 首选推荐:阿里云 DNS(223.5.5.5)或腾讯 DNS(119.29.29.29),国内访问速度极快。
    • 备选方案:Google DNS(8.8.8.8)或 Cloudflare DNS(1.1.1.1),适合需要访问海外业务的场景。
    • 修改后,再次使用 ping www.baidu.com 测试连通性,通常能立即恢复网络。

深度排查:网络架构与配置诊断

若上述临时措施无效,说明问题可能深植于网络架构或安全策略中,需进行系统性排查。

  1. 检查网关与 DHCP 配置
    • 登录公司核心路由器或防火墙,检查 DHCP 服务池是否分配了错误的 DNS 地址。
    • 确认网关设备是否开启了 DNS 转发功能,以及转发目标服务器是否在线。
    • 关键步骤:在命令行输入 ipconfig /all(Windows)或 ifconfig(Linux/Mac),核对获取到的 DNS 服务器 IP 是否与公司规划一致。
  2. 排查防火墙与安全软件
    • 企业级防火墙常因策略更新错误,误拦截了 UDP 53 端口的 DNS 查询请求。
    • 检查杀毒软件或终端安全管理系统(EDR)是否开启了“网络保护”或“域名过滤”功能,导致正常解析被阻断。
    • 临时关闭防火墙测试,若网络恢复,则需调整策略放行 DNS 流量。
  3. 验证物理链路质量
    • 使用 tracert(Windows)或 traceroute(Mac/Linux)命令追踪到目标域名的路径。
    • 若在第一跳(网关)或第二跳出现大量丢包或超时,说明内部网络链路存在拥塞或硬件故障,需联系网络工程师检查交换机与光猫状态。

专业预防:构建高可用 DNS 体系

解决当前故障后,必须建立长效机制,避免公司网络 DNS 错误怎么办这类问题反复发生。

  • 部署双 DNS 冗余:严禁单点依赖,务必配置主备两个 DNS 服务器,主服务器故障时自动切换至备用服务器,确保解析服务 99.99% 在线。
  • 实施本地缓存解析:在企业内部部署 BIND 或 Unbound 等本地 DNS 服务器,将高频访问的域名缓存至本地,既减轻外网压力,又提升解析速度。
  • 定期健康监控:利用 Zabbix、Prometheus 等监控工具,对 DNS 服务器的响应时间(RTT)和解析成功率进行 24 小时实时监控,一旦异常立即报警。
  • 规范变更管理:任何网络配置变更(如 IP 调整、策略修改)必须经过测试环境验证,严禁在生产高峰期直接操作核心网络设备。

相关问答

Q1:为什么切换了公共 DNS 后,部分内网系统依然无法访问?
A:这是因为内网系统通常使用私有域名(如 server.local 或内部 IP 映射),公共 DNS 无法解析这些私有地址,解决方法是在本地 DNS 服务器或路由器上配置“条件转发”或“静态 Hosts 映射”,确保内网域名优先由内网 DNS 解析。

Q2:DNS 错误是否会导致无法连接公司内部数据库?
A:通常情况下,连接数据库直接使用 IP 地址,不依赖 DNS,但如果数据库连接字符串中包含域名(如 db.company.com),或者应用服务器通过域名发现数据库服务,则 DNS 故障会导致连接超时,建议检查应用配置,优先使用 IP 连接或确保 DNS 解析正常。

如果您在排查过程中遇到其他网络疑难,欢迎在评论区留言,我们将为您提供针对性的技术支持。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2026-04-19 12:39
下一篇 2026-04-19 12:45

相关推荐

  • 如何在MySQL中向表格添加数据库资源?

    在MySQL中,要向表格中添加数据,可以使用INSERT语句。如果有一个名为table_name的表格,可以这样添加数据:,,“sql,INSERT INTO table_name (column1, column2, …) VALUES (value1, value2, …);,`,,请将table_name、column1、column2等替换为实际的表格和列名,将value1、value2`等替换为要插入的实际值。

    2024-08-27
    005
  • 搞笑视频车载语音识别怎么弄,车载语音搞笑对话大全热门推荐

    当前智能网联汽车普及率飞速提升,但车载语音交互的“人工智障”属性依然是车主最大的槽点之一,这直接催生了搞笑视频车载语音识别这一独特网络文化现象的爆发,核心结论在于:车载语音识别的“翻车”视频之所以好笑,本质上是用户真实复杂的驾驶场景需求与现阶段AI语义理解能力局限性之间的巨大落差, 解决这一问题不能仅靠娱乐化的……

    2026-03-12
    007
  • 华为云EulerOS 2.0等保2.0三级版镜像有哪些关键特性?

    摘要:等保2.0云平台_Huawei Cloud EulerOS 2.0是一款符合等级保护2.0标准三级要求的操作系统镜像,专为满足企业高安全需求设计,适用于金融、政府等关键行业,确保数据安全和业务连续性。

    2024-07-25
    006
  • 如何正确设置MySQL 8.0的字符集和编码格式?

    在MySQL 8.0中,可以通过以下步骤设置字符集的编码格式:,,1. 打开MySQL配置文件my.cnf(或my.ini),通常位于MySQL安装目录下的”my.ini”或”my.cnf”文件中。,2. 在[mysqld]部分添加以下行:, “, charactersetserver=utf8mb4, collationserver=utf8mb4_unicode_ci, “,3. 保存并关闭配置文件。,4. 重启MySQL服务以使更改生效。,,这样,MySQL 8.0的字符集编码格式将被设置为utf8mb4,这是支持更多字符和更好性能的编码格式。

    2024-08-28
    005

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信